Holly Willoughby stuns fans with X-rated gherkin confession as she returns to This Morning

Holly Willoughby made an X-rated gherkin confession as she made her This Morning return.

The presenter, 41, appeared on Monday’s episode (October 24) of the ITV programme alongside Phillip Schofield after taking a week-long break over the October half-term.

As they introduced the day’s schedule, Holly objected to the use of gherkins in a dish from Clodagh McKenna.

She said: “I don’t like a gherkin. They look a bit weird.”

Holly was then asked by her co-star Phil: “What did you say earlier on? How did you describe gherkins?”

Holly looked embarrassed and laughed.

Shaking her head, she later replied: “I don’t think I can say but I said they may resemble a certain part of Shrek’s anatomy and that’s as far as I will go.

“Moving on!”

As Holly tried to continue with the programme, the camera cut to Clodagh who could be seen waving a gherkin in the air and Holly responded: “Put it down, Clodagh!”

Phil added: “I’m never quite going to see one in the same way. We’re back then!”

Earlier in the show, Holly had said it was “good to be back” on the show following her and Phil’s week-long break.

The duo were replaced by Dermot O’Leary and Alison Hammond over the October half-term.

While Holly and Phil seemed happy to be back presenting This Morning, viewers were more divided on their return.
